 Yes. Only when downloaded. Occurs with "screen" followed by "m5mqtt" in Python's auto-generation. --- Blockly --- 
 screen = M5Screen ()
 screen.clean_screen ()
 screen.set_screen_bg_color (0xFFFFFF)
 m5mqtt = M5mqtt ('','*. *. *. *', 1883,'','', 300)
 ...Rewritten with Python I overwrote the "Wi-Fi Connect Core 2" screen and erased it. 
 --- Python ---
 m5mqtt = M5mqtt ('','*. *. *. *', 1883,'','', 300)
 screen = M5Screen ()
 screen.clean_screen ()
 screen.set_screen_bg_color (0xFFFFFF)
 ...However, it is strange that the "Wi-Fi Connect Core2" screen is displayed with "m5mqtt".
